This one-day instructor-led workshop is intended for IT professionals who are interested in evaluating and implementing Office 365. In this workshop, delegates will gain a high-level introduction to the following:

  • Office 365 concepts, and functionality and licensing
  • Office 365 Core Components
    • Azure Active DirectoryMicrosoft Exchange
    • Microsoft Teams
    • Sharepoint Online
    • Purview and Defender concepts
    • Microsoft 365 Apps
  • Office 365 Administration tools
    • GUI vs Powershell
  • Office 365 Domain and Identity Management
    • Network requirements
    • Identity Models
  • Office 365 Purview and Defender
    • Microsoft Information Protection Model
    • Know your data
    • Protect your data
    • Prevent Data Loss
  • Microsoft Compliance Score/Secure Score

Office 365 Network Requirements

Office 365 URLs and IP address ranges

Egress (route) Office 365 data connections as close to the user as practical via DNS resolution to a local ‘front door’

Avoid ‘dog leg’ or ‘hairpin’ routing or network ‘backhauling’

Bypass proxies, and other traffic inspection devices for Office 365 traffic

Finland is a country located in northern Europe. Helsinki is the capital and largest city of the country. The majority of the people are Finns but there is also a small Lapp population in Lapland, where the country is famous for the Northern Lights. Finland's national languages are Finnish and Swedish.

Known for its vast forests, lakes, and natural beauty, Finland is one of the world's largest producers of forest products, such as paper, pulp, and lumber. One of the world's largest sea fortresses Suomenlinna, Rovaniemi with the "White Nights", dogsled safaris and of course the Northern Lights are what makes Finland so popular for tourists. Finland is one of the best places in the world to see the Northern Lights and attracts millions of tourists during its seasons.

Finland is home to a thriving technology industry and is widely recognized as one of the world's leading technology hubs. Companies such as Nokia and Rovio (creator of the popular game Angry Birds) are based in Finland. Some of the key factors that have contributed to Finland's success in technology include; strong investment in research and development, a highly educated workforce and fundings.

Finland has a strong educational system, and is widely regarded as one of the world's most literate countries. In fact, Finland's literacy rate is one of the highest in the world, and its students consistently perform well in international tests of math and reading ability.
